Richarlison scores after Van Dijk’s mistake, then immediately tries to pick a fight with Liverpool star

December 21, 2025 2 Min Read
Share
SHARE

Richarlison grabbed a late goal for Tottenham against Liverpool this evening as he watched the game come to a frantic end at the Tottenham Hotspur Stadium.

With Xavi Simmons sent off in the first half, Spurs were given a mountain to climb as they faced the Reds with just 10 men.

Alexander Isak scored early in the second period to give Liverpool the lead, but was sent off shortly afterwards with a potentially serious injury.

Hugo Ekitike added a second goal for the visitors soon after, but Richarlison could have made things interesting again in the closing stages with a late strike.

Richarlison goal and clash with Dominik Szoboszlai

Watch Richarlison punish Liverpool captain Virgil van Dijk’s sloppy defending and fire a low shot into the back of the goal from close range below.

For some reason, he comes face to face with LFC midfielder Dominik Szoboszlai, but is unwisely dragged away by his teammates…

Shortly after this, Christy Romero was also given his marching orders for a nasty challenge on Ibrahima Konate, and Tottenham were reduced to nine men.

Spurs haven’t really made things easy live for themselves, but this still proved to be a very interesting contest between two teams that often put on a show when they play each other.
